Understanding Air Brake Drums Essential Components of Heavy-Duty Vehicles


Air brake systems are crucial for the safety and efficiency of heavy-duty vehicles such as trucks, buses, and trailers. One of the most vital components of these systems is the air brake drum. What Are Air Brake Drums?


An air brake drum is a cylindrical metal component that is integral to the braking system of heavy vehicles. It works in conjunction with brake shoes and air brake chambers to slow down or stop the vehicle. When the driver applies the brake, compressed air is released from the air tank into the brake chambers. This air pressure pushes the brake shoes against the inside surface of the brake drum, creating friction that ultimately slows down the rotation of the wheels.


Design and Functionality


The design of air brake drums is engineered to withstand high temperatures and pressures generated during braking. Typically made from cast iron or other high-strength materials, these drums often incorporate features such as cooling fins to dissipate heat and enhance performance. They may also include ventilation holes to improve air circulation, thereby preventing overheating during intense use.


The effective functioning of air brake drums is critical, especially considering the significant weight of the vehicles they are used in. The larger the vehicle, the more robust the braking system must be. Thus, air brake drums are specifically designed to provide reliable and consistent stopping power under various conditions.


Advantages of Air Brake Drums


Air brake drums offer several advantages that make them an ideal choice for heavy-duty vehicles. One of the primary benefits is their superior heat dissipation capability. As brake drums absorb heat during operation, their ability to maintain a stable temperature is essential for preventing brake fade, a condition where braking efficiency decreases due to overheating.

Maintenance and Safety


Proper maintenance of air brake drums is crucial for the safety of both the vehicle and its occupants. Regular checks should be performed to ensure that the drums are free from cracks, warping, or other signs of wear. Additionally, the brake linings should be inspected for adequate thickness and replaced when necessary. A well-maintained brake system not only enhances vehicle safety but also contributes to overall operational efficiency.


Drivers and fleet operators should also be aware of the importance of adjusting the air brake system. Proper adjustment ensures that the brake shoes make optimal contact with the drum, maximizing braking performance. Routine training and awareness programs can further educate personnel on the importance of air brake maintenance.


Technological Advancements


In recent years, advancements in braking technology have improved the performance and reliability of air brake drums. Innovations such as lightweight materials and advanced manufacturing processes have led to the development of higher-capacity drum designs that reduce weight without sacrificing strength. Additionally, electronic controls and monitoring systems are now being integrated, allowing for real-time assessments of brake performance.
